Chlorine in PDB 5m11: Structural and Functional Probing of Porz, An Essential Bacterial Surface Component of the Type-IX Secretion System of Human Oral- Microbiomic Porphyromonas Gingivalis.

Protein crystallography data

The structure of Structural and Functional Probing of Porz, An Essential Bacterial Surface Component of the Type-IX Secretion System of Human Oral- Microbiomic Porphyromonas Gingivalis., PDB code: 5m11 was solved by A.M.Lasica, T.Goulas, D.Mizgalska, X.Zhou, M.Ksiazek, M.Madej, Y.Guo, T.Guevara, M.Nowak, B.Potempa, A.Goel, M.Sztukowska, A.T.Prabhakar, M.Bzowska, M.Widziolek, I.B.Thogersen, J.J.Enghild, M.Simonian, A.W.Kulczyk, K.-A.Nguyen, J.Potempa, F.X.Gomis-Ruth, with X-Ray Crystallography technique. A brief refinement statistics is given in the table below:

Resolution Low / High (Å) 48.46 / 2.90
Space group P 43 21 2
Cell size a, b, c (Å), α, β, γ (°) 115.520, 115.520, 139.880, 90.00, 90.00, 90.00
R / Rfree (%) 18.3 / 23.8

Other elements in 5m11:

The structure of Structural and Functional Probing of Porz, An Essential Bacterial Surface Component of the Type-IX Secretion System of Human Oral- Microbiomic Porphyromonas Gingivalis. also contains other interesting chemical elements:

Zinc (Zn) 8 atoms
Arsenic (As) 1 atom
Calcium (Ca) 4 atoms
